Re: ssh "banner"



On Fri, 18 Oct 2002 at 02:58:44PM +0200, przemolicc@poczta.fm wrote:
> host:/home/przemol>telnet 192.168.x.y ssh
> Trying 192.168.x.y...
> Connected to 192.168.x.y.
> Escape character is '^]'.
> SSH-2.0-OpenSSH_3.4p1 Debian 1:3.4p1-1
> 
> How can I disable the message ?
If you attempt to "disable" this message your ssh clients will not work.
See the SSH rfc in /usr/doc/ssh.  You will find that both client and server
exchange Verson information as part of the connection establishment/handshake.

You can; however, recompile and get rid of the "Debian 1:3.4p1-1" part...
